Eurogamer got their hands on a PSPGo pre-release and according to PSP-hacks’ reliable source, here’s what they got: The pre-release sample of the hardware comes with an unreleased firmware revision–5.70. This firmware features a lot of update and changes compared with the current 5.51.

Here are the changes for the PSPGo with the firmware 5.70, which targeted the settings area of the XMB:

- Network Update is now listed as System Update, but, curiously, has the same options.

- Video Settings obviously doesn’t have the first four UMD-related toggles.

This homebrew application is a custom firmware plugin for M33 that lets you assign key combinations to launch applications from your XMB. It configures shortcuts.conf so you can assign almost all your homebrew applications, making it easy for you to launch them once you need them.

It handles ISO/CSO games or UMD games and even pops games to any combinations you choose. From the XMB, you can enter those combinations and trigger the application to start. There’ll be no need to navigate through the XMB.

Xenogears and Becus25—the makers of the ever popular custom firmware enabler—has a new update for their now famous application. This allows you to enable features of the M33 custom firmware on PSP 2000 and PSP 3000 through the ChickHEN firmware 5.03.

Becus25 and Xenogears, the creators of the custom firmware enabler released their new update for the CFWEnabler with its version 3.51. this firmware allows you to enable some forms of M33 custom firmware PSP 2000 with TA-088v3 and the latest PSP 3000 through the ChickHEN Firmware 5.03.

CFWEnabler 3.51 has these changes:

- Fixed a bug when playing within Infrastructure
- New system version
- Improved the Pops flashing system
- New update server.
